Driver crushed in cement truck mishap at Chakmaghat: Allegations of administrative lapses surface

Agartala, 5th August 2025:  A tragic accident at Chakmaghat under Teliamura police station has reignited questions about the effectiveness of Tripura’s disaster response system, despite crores of rupees spent from public funds. The administration’s inability to act promptly has drawn sharp criticism following the death of a truck driver who remained trapped inside his vehicle for nearly eight hours.

According to eyewitness accounts, the accident took place around 2:30 AM, when a Dharmanagar-Agartala-bound cement-laden truck lost control on National Highway 8 and overturned. The front section of the vehicle was mangled, pinning the driver, Mihir Lal Debnath, inside the cabin.

“He cried out repeatedly, pleading to be rescued,” said one local resident. “It was heartbreaking. People stood helpless for hours.”

Despite the urgency, local residents claim that disaster response teams failed to arrive with functioning equipment. “They came with iron-cutting tools, but those didn’t work,” an eyewitness reported. Fire department personnel arrived late and lacked sufficient support. A senior subdivision official (DCM) allegedly reached the scene nearly seven hours post-accident, around 9:40 AM.

Local anger escalated as hundreds watched the scene unfold without intervention. “It’s a disgrace. With all the money and resources, the administration couldn’t save a life,” said another resident.

Eventually, TSR 12th Battalion personnel played a crucial role in stabilizing the situation, although Mihir’s lifeless body was only recovered hours later and taken to Teliamura Sub-divisional Hospital.

This incident has stirred public outrage and renewed scrutiny over the state’s disaster preparedness. “This is not just about technical failure. It’s about accountability,” a local activist remarked. “Paper drills and funding mean nothing if the system fails when it matters most.”

An official said that the incident occurred late at night around 3 am. Every one rached there for the rescue operation. As per disaster management guideline will give compensation. We need a preliminary report we are collecting report. By tomorrow will do. It was an sudden sitaution we have tried our best. We tried to cut the truck but there was chance that the driver could received griveious injures.
